Certificate in Master of Data Science
A Master of Data Science is a graduate-level program that focuses on the study of data analytics, statistical analysis, machine learning, and data visualization. It aims to provide students with the skills and knowledge needed to analyze and interpret complex data sets, as well as to make informed decisions based on data-driven insights. The curriculum typically includes courses in programming languages like Python and R, data mining techniques, database management, and big data technologies. Students also learn about data ethics, privacy, and security issues. A Master of Data Science program prepares graduates for roles such as data scientist, data analyst, business intelligence analyst, and data engineer, among others, in a wide range of industries including finance, healthcare, marketing, and technology.
